nut.scrapeShogunThreaded(False, refresh=True) if args.scrape_shogun_delta is not None: nut.scrapeShogunThreaded(False) if args.get_edge_token: Config.edgeToken.get() if args.get_dauth_token: Config.dauthToken.get() if args.scrape or args.scrape_delta: nut.scrape(args.scrape_delta) if args.Z: nut.updateVersions(True) if args.z: nut.updateVersions(False) if args.V: nut.scanLatestTitleUpdates() nut.export('titledb/versions.txt', ['id', 'rightsId', 'version']) if args.scrape_title: nut.initTitles() nut.initFiles() if not Titles.contains(args.scrape_title): Print.error('Could not find title ' +
def getUpdateAllVersions(request, response): if len(request.bits) >= 3 and int(request.bits[2]) > 0: nut.updateVersions(True) else: nut.updateVersions(False) return success(request, response, "Fin")